Krissy Matthews, who is also half Norwegian was born 25th May 1992, and now at the rare age of 16, has already managed to do a lot of things a normal young teenager wouldn’t. Krissy’s father, Keith Matthews first got him up on stage at the age of three, but Krissy got his first electric guitar at the age of eight, and from then on it was an upwards spiral. It all started in August 2004, when Krissy sat in with John Mayall and the BluesBreakers in the Notodden Blues Festival, Norway. He played two nights running, and from that, Krissy had national radio and press interviews and sat in with several top Norwegian acts. Krissy went back in October 2004, where he appeared on “God Morgen Norge”, Norway’s national breakfast TV, did a radio session with Knut Reiersrud for “BluesAsylet” on NRK P2, and performed live on stage with Larry Burton (Albert Collins, John Lee Hooker, Albert King) in the club “Muddy Waters”, centre of Oslo. When Krissy got back to the UK, he started his first band Krissy’s Blues Boys. This was a four piece, with the extra guitar added by Keith Matthews. The band did several pub gigs to get the name around, with the odd festival, and an appearance by Bernie Marsden (Whitesnake) sitting in at what of them. Krissy continued to build his name up locally. Then about a year later, Keith Matthews went onto bass, forming a 3 piece power blues trio, and this was the line up to stay. The band used different drummers, but in July 2005, went onto record their first CD “Influences” in Timeless Studios with Mark Freeman on Drums and Keith Matthews on Bass. This was to be sold just at gigs, but then in February 2006, Krissy signed to Via Music in Norway, and the CD was released in Scandinavia. April 2006, Krissy went over to Norway for a press weekend to promote the CD. This included “God Morgen Norge” again and several radio and newspaper interviews such as “Dagbladet”, “Vaart Land” and “Aftenposten”. Since then, the band have developed, had reviews in several magazines and newspapers, including a 7 page feature of Krissy and the band in the British national magazine “Blues Matters. February 2007, they went of to Norway to record the second CD “No Age Limit”, in Juke Joint Studios, Notodden. This was followed up by their first trip to France in March the same year, where they performed the Blues Autour Du Zinc festival, where several people were talking about them as “the highlight of the festival”. The CD was released in August 2007, and to celebrate that, the band did a 15 date tour of Scandinavia, which included playing Rockefeller, Oslo supporting Walter Trout, and going of for two nights in the Mojo Blues Bar, Copenhagen. That same year, the band also went of to Europe in October, to celebrate the release. This included 3 shows supporting Robben Ford, as well as 4 club dates in and around Belgium and Holland. April 2008, the band went of for their second tour of Europe, where they performed 15 shows in 15 days. Venues for that tour included Francis in Wetzlar, the OkieDokie in Neuss and Tell Saal in Bern. Since then the band did a weeks tour of Norway in May and September 2008 and a 20 date tour of Europe in October/November, as well as numerous gigs across the UK. They have just finished recording the next CD, which is planned for a Spring 2009 release across Europe. The current line up is Keith Matthews on Bass, and Chris Sharley on drums. The band have performed in 12 different countries including England, Wales, Scotland, Norway, Sweden, Denmark, Holland, Belgium, Germany, France and Switzerland, and Portugal where they played the Festi Avante where Krissy performed to 15,000 people alongside Brazilian blues player Nuno Mindelis. Krissy has also performed live on stage with players such as Walter Trout, Jeff Healey and Devon Allman. The band have also performed at several festivals including Gloucester Blues, Tring Blues, Nantwich Jazz & Blues, Finnafjorden Blues, Eikerapen Roots, Skalldyr Festival, Blues Autour Du Zinc, Monsteras Blues, Fredrikstad Blues, Hemnes Blues, Ingolstadt Blues, Alta Blues and Soul, Dalane Blues, Tribal Gathering, Blues on the Farm, Dundee Blues Bonanaza, Crawley Folk, Canal Street Jazz & Blues, Leyhill Music Festival, Maryport Blues Festival, Colne Blues Festival, Festi Avante! and Appleby Blues.
